The Nuance of Motion
At the hard level of A1, we test your precision. Many prefixes describe movement, but only one fits the specific context of the sentence. This test focuses on verbs of motion (jet, jít, nosit) and their prefix transformations.
Prefixes Tested:
- Od- / Vy-: Leaving vs. exiting/starting a trip.
- Pro- / Pře-: Going through vs. crossing over.
- U- / Do-: Getting away vs. reaching a destination.
Why it's Hard:
The sentences provide specific clues. You must look for prepositions like z, do, přes, or od to find the matching prefix.
Strategy for Success:
- ✔ Visualize the Motion: Imagine a 3D space. Is the person entering, leaving, or just passing by?
- ✔ The Prefix-Preposition Link: Often, the prefix "mirrors" the preposition (e.g., vejít do, vyjít z).
